According to mdn web docs, this part is a recent addition to Firefox, and has existed on Chromium/Electron a long time back.
Usually, when allowing a user to set a CSS variable, you are forced to use either of the following
:root {
--var-1: 0; /* set to 1 to toggle */
--var-2: none; /* set to 'block' to toggle */
--var-3: #000000; /* allows hex values */
}
for which all of them use some sort of commenting. What if you could use JSON Schema-like objects but for CSS Variables?
Introducing @property
@property acts as a variable that can have a select amount of allowed inputs, restricting the user’s allowed input range and potentially preventing breakage of snippets, while acting as intuitive as possible
@property --var-1 {
syntax: "on | off";
inherits: false;
initial-value: off;
}
In the above scenario, the variable --var-1 can only be set to either on or off, and anything else will be rejected. Moreover, the variable cannot be inherited by child elements due to inherits: false, which means it is a lot more easier to handle such variables
How about other syntaxes?
/* Accepts only a color */
syntax: "<color>";
/* Accepts either a number with unit or a percentage value */
syntax: "<length> | <percentage>";
/* Space-separated list of colors */
syntax: "<color>+";
/* Comma-separated list of numbers with unit */
syntax: "<length>#";
/* Accepts either 'small', 'medium' or 'large' */
syntax: "small | medium | large";
/* Accepts either a number with unit or 'auto' */
syntax: "<length> | auto";
/* Allows everything */
syntax: "*";
What about other accepted types?
/* Accepts an angle like 90deg */
syntax: "<angle>";
/* Accepts a color like #000000 or rgb(0,0,0) or hsl(0,0,0) */
syntax: "<color>";
/* Accepts an image like linear-gradient or url to images */
syntax: "<image>";
/* Accepts an integer without a unit */
syntax: "<integer>";
/* Accepts an integer with a unit */
syntax: "<length>";
/* Accepts an integer with a unit or percentage or even calc() values with both */
syntax: "<length-percentage>";
/* Accepts integers including floating point */
syntax: "<number>";
/* Accepts a percentage */
syntax: "<percentage>";
/* Accepts a screen density like 10dpi */
syntax: "<resolution>";
/* Accepts a string */
syntax: "<string>";
/* Accepts a time */
syntax: "<time>";
/* Accepts a timing function like ease, or even bezier */
syntax: "<transform-function>";
/* <transform-function> but space-seperated */
syntax: "<transform-list>";
/* Accepts a valid url */
syntax: "<url>";
So with this, how does a variable with on/off work?
Thats where @container comes.
@property --highlight-on-hover {
syntax: "on | off";
inherits: false;
initial-value: on;
}
@container bodyContainered style(--highlight-on-hover: on) {
*:hover {
color: white !important;
}
}
body {
container-name: bodyContainered;
}
In the above example, --highlight-on-hover is a toggle. But how is it applied?
@container defines a containment context, bodyContainered. @container has a neat feature where it applies the select CSS rules only if the rules inside the bracket are valid. In this case, it checks whether --highlight-on-hover is set to on, and only then will it set those hovered on to use a white text. Afterwards, you have to set the body element to use the bodyContainered containment context, so that the rule can be applied.
